Classic Potato Salad
 
Serves: 8
Ingredients
  • 8 - 10 unpeeled medium potatoes, washed, diced and cooked
  • 1¾ cups mayonnaise
  • ¼ cup classic Italian dressing
  • 1 Tbsp sugar
  • 1 tsp Dijon mustard
  • 1 tsp. salt
  • ¼ tsp pepper
  • ½ tsp celery seed (not celery salt)
  • 2 celery ribs, diced
  • ½ small red onion, diced
  • 3 stalks green onion, finely chopped
  • 1 Tbsp. finely chopped the parsley (optional)
  • 1 Tbsp. finely chopped chives (optional)
  • 5 hard boiled eggs, chopped
Instructions
  1. Boil diced potatoes in salted water until tender. Drain.
  2. In a medium bowl whisk together mayonnaise, Italian dressing, sugar, Dijon mustard, celery seed, salt & pepper. Taste and add adjust salt & pepper if needed.
  3. Add dressing to warm potatoes and stir gently to combine.
  4. Add celery, red onion, green onion, parsley and chives. Stir gently to combine.
  5. Roughly chop eggs and add to potato mixture, stir to combine.
  6. Garnish with any leftover veggies and a sprinkle of celery seed.
  7. Cover and refrigerate for 3-4 hours until thoroughly chilled or overnight.
